The Secret to Happiness is…?



In a world that feels busier than ever, it’s easy to get swept up in the rush, comparing ourselves to others and losing sight of what truly matters. But what if the key to happiness isn’t achieving more but simply being present? That’s the premise of the latest No Grey Areas podcast episode, where Pat McCalla welcomes author and TEDx speaker, Brandon Smith, for a candid conversation about overcoming insecurity, finding balance, and learning to embrace the present.


Brandon reminds us that insecurity often stems from comparison and self-doubt, sharing, “You’re at the table because God put you there.” He challenges us to reframe our self-talk and stop letting rejection or the fear of abandonment define our worth. As he notes, “Happiness is a choice, and we are the pinnacle of God’s creation.” Whether it’s overcoming imposter syndrome or setting boundaries to prioritize family time, Brandon emphasizes the importance of being intentional with how we spend our time and energy.


This episode is packed with practical tips and thought-provoking insights, like creating “appointments” for being present—whether it’s playing dolls with your child or scheduling downtime for yourself. As Brandon explains, “Work-life balance isn’t something you do; it’s a feeling—it’s a breath of fresh air.” He also dives into the reality of living in a culture that often leaves us feeling overwhelmed and disconnected from what matters most.
